Therapeutic Approach:
My therapeutic approach is grounded in humanistic and person‑centered principles. I believe deeply that every person deserves a space where they can feel seen, heard, and accepted without judgment. I view therapy as a collaborative process where you can explore your inner world, build on strengths you already possess, and reconnect with your capacity for growth and self-care. Humans are remarkably resilient, and my hope is to help you discover the parts of yourself that can lead you toward a more peaceful and meaningful life.
